How to enhance security in casinos

Strengthening casino security involves a multifaceted approach that leverages technology, employee training, and stringent operational protocols. Here’s a step-by-step guide to enhancing security measures in a casino environment:

  1. Invest in Advanced Surveillance Systems: Utilizing high-definition cameras and sophisticated monitoring technology to keep a constant eye on gaming areas.
  2. Implement Data Encryption: Protecting sensitive player information and transaction data through advanced encryption methods to prevent cyberattacks.
  3. Employ Biometric Authentication: Using fingerprint recognition or facial recognition technology to verify identities and manage access control within the casino.
  4. Conduct Regular Staff Training: Ensuring that all employees are well-trained in security protocols and aware of potential security threats.
  5. Utilize Data Analytics: Analyzing player behavior and transaction patterns to identify anomalies that may indicate fraudulent activity.

Practical details for securing casino operations

Casinos can benefit from various practical measures that extend beyond technology. While advanced surveillance and cybersecurity protocols are critical, the human element remains equally important. Staff training programs should cover recognizing suspicious behavior, emergency protocols, and customer service, which plays a pivotal role in maintaining a secure atmosphere. Moreover, implementing strict policies for cash handling and transactions, particularly in on-site operations, can help prevent theft and fraud.

Trust and security in the gaming industry

Trust is a critical component of the gaming industry. Players need to feel confident that their personal and financial information is protected. With the prevalence of cyber threats, casinos must prioritize cybersecurity measures, such as firewall protections, secure payment gateways, and continuous network monitoring. By safeguarding sensitive data, casinos not only protect themselves but also reassure players of their commitment to security.

Regular penetration testing and security assessments further bolster this trust. Casinos should engage third-party security firms to evaluate their systems and provide insights for improvement.
